学会使用命令行界面提高工作效率

微笑向暖阳 2020-12-06 ⋅ 13 阅读

命令行界面是计算机操作系统中的一种用户界面,通过输入命令来完成各种操作。尽管在图形用户界面(GUI)越来越普及的今天,仍然有很多理由使得学会使用命令行界面可以大大提高我们的工作效率。在本篇博客中,我将分享一些关于命令行的优点以及一些常用的命令和技巧,希望能够帮助大家更好地利用命令行提高工作效率。

为什么使用命令行界面?

  1. 快速执行任务:与鼠标操作相比,使用命令行可以更快地执行各种任务,如文件操作、软件管理、系统配置等。

  2. 批量处理:命令行界面可以批量处理大量文件。使用循环命令和管道,可以快速完成一系列相似的操作。

  3. 远程连接:通过SSH等协议,可以远程连接服务器或其他设备,并通过命令行进行管理和操作。

  4. 脚本编程:命令行界面可以编写脚本自动化各种任务,并结合定时任务等工具,可以实现自动化的日常工作。

常用的命令和技巧

以下是一些常用的命令和技巧,可以帮助我们更好地利用命令行提高工作效率:

  • 文件和目录操作

    • ls:列出当前目录下的文件和目录。
    • cd:切换目录。
    • mkdir:创建新目录。
    • rm:删除文件或目录。
    • cp:复制文件或目录。
    • mv:移动文件或目录。
    • find:查找文件或目录。
    • grep:在文件中查找匹配的文本。
  • 软件管理

    • apt-get:用于Debian系列Linux发行版中软件的安装、更新和删除。
    • yum:用于Red Hat系列Linux发行版中软件的安装、更新和删除。
    • pip:用于Python包的安装、更新和删除。
  • 系统信息和管理

    • df:查看磁盘使用情况。
    • top:查看系统的实时性能数据。
    • ps:列出当前正在运行的进程。
    • kill:终止正在运行的进程。
    • chmod:修改文件或目录的权限。
  • 网络管理

    • ping:测试与目标主机的网络连接。
    • ifconfig:查看和配置网络接口。
    • ssh:远程连接到其他主机。
    • scp:通过SSH安全地复制文件。

除了上述命令之外,还有许多其他有用的命令和技巧可以帮助我们提高工作效率。不同的操作系统和发行版可能有一些差异,建议根据自己使用的系统和具体需求去学习和掌握更多命令和技巧。

小结

学会使用命令行界面可以提高我们的工作效率,并且有助于更好地管理和操作计算机系统。本篇博客介绍了一些关于命令行界面的优点以及常用的命令和技巧。希望通过学习和使用命令行,大家能够更高效地完成各种任务,提高工作效率。

注:本篇博客只是对命令行界面的入门介绍,请根据具体需求和实际情况去深入学习和使用。


全部评论: 0

    我有话说: